Output efc13c9ea40bba0768ac8ddc458dac9871584a789f3d3abfa3cc24eae3badae2:0

value
16719212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fabf332654d7f8f9b9e591968188f281056f07ae OP_EQUAL
address
3QYquJA4a2YY8xgBrwqpvUfuwEsRdvJcJZ
transaction
efc13c9ea40bba0768ac8ddc458dac9871584a789f3d3abfa3cc24eae3badae2
confirmations
423223
spent
true